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88793 25543806 994200355
225197287 2165256470 9325
225197287 2165256470 9325
279629111 410181831 0419782 95
All about undefined
Interested in learning more?
225197287 2165256470 9325
279629111 410181831 0419782 95
See more
0930998 956
41803506 39629 504
See more
90973174 42561699497
6690530 771672 8952738 2887
See more